Fond du Lac, WI is about 90 miles (150 km) from Kenosha, WI in a straight line. By road, the drive is roughly 100 miles, or about 1 h 45 min behind the wheel at highway speeds.
Driving distance is a rough estimate (great-circle × 1.25); driving time assumes a 60 mph blended average. Real trips run 10–20% longer with stops.

Kenosha has a population of 99,493, vs 44,527 in Fond du Lac — about 2.2× larger by population. By land area, Kenosha covers about 29 sq mi vs 19 sq mi for Fond du Lac.
Population from US Census ACS. Land area from the Census Gazetteer (city proper, excluding inland water).

Fond du Lac, WI is about 13.7% cheaper overall than Kenosha, WI, based on our cost-of-living index. Housing costs are roughly 41% higher in Kenosha than in Fond du Lac. If you earn $80,000 in Fond du Lac, you'd need about $92,668 in Kenosha to keep the same standard of living.
